    Ideal Growing Conditions

    These tropical beauties thrive in USDA hardiness zones 9-11, where warm and humid conditions prevail. They prefer bright, indirect sunlight or partial shade, ensuring they flourish both indoors and outdoors. To keep your Cordyline Red Sister plants healthy, use well-draining soil and maintain consistent moisture.

    Simple Care Requirements

    Maintaining your Cordyline Red Sister is straightforward. Regular watering during dry spells, occasional fertilization, and pruning of dead leaves will encourage lush growth. Their durability makes them suitable for both novice and experienced gardeners.

    Frequently Asked Questions

    • How tall do Cordyline Red Sister plants grow? They can reach heights of 3-5 feet when mature.
    • Can I grow Cordyline Red Sister indoors? Yes, they thrive indoors with proper light and humidity.
    • What care does this plant require? Regular watering, occasional pruning, and fertilization will keep them healthy.
    • Can it tolerate colder climates? They prefer USDA zones 9-11 but can adapt to indoor conditions.
    • How often should I water the plant? Keep the soil moist but not soggy, adjusting for indoor conditions.
